Distance covered by the first plane in 1.5 hours = 1500 km
Distance covered by the second plane in 1.5 hours = 1800 km
The position of the two planes after 1.5 hour journey can be shown by a right triangle and we need to find the hypotenuse to know the aerial distance between them.
Here; h = ? p = 1800 km and b = 1500 km
From Pythagoras theorem;
h2 = p2 + b2Or, h2 = 18002 + 15002= 3240000 + 2250000 = 5490000Or, h = 300√61 km
